Spike117, I didn't find any of the terrain particularly difficult, it's just that there's a lot of it. I had the trees and rivers done years ago, so they weren't an issue, and I built the fort as part of the previous scenario in the book (Gathering Information). So all I had to do was build the boat (straight from the old blue LotR rules), the tents (from the guide in SitE), and the watchtowers (likewise).

I really should have continued working on the watchtowers -- if you look closely you can see that I left off the string/rope ties, and I didn't bother constructing bases. I think they look fine as they are, but they'd be that much better with that much extra effort. But after doing all those tents I just didn't have the energy.
